The only other thing I can think of to suggest is, since you are on 10.0, use the ESRI tools to upgrade the geodatabase (if you haven't done so already). This will open up the schema and data to access from non-ArcObjects processes. What that means for you is that you will then be able to connect to your data using the base FDO Provider in Map (SQL Server Spatial or Oracle) rather than having to use the "Add ArcSDE Connection".
